What companies run services between Florence, Italy and Canterbury, England?

You can take a train from Firenze S.M.N. to Canterbury West via Torino Porta Susa, Paris Gare de Lyon, Paris Nord, and London St Pancras Intl in around 14h 4m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Florence Villa Constanza Bus Station to Bus Station via Paris, Quai de Bercy (Bercy Seine), Dover, and Pencester Road in around 26h 15m.
